The real marketing problems tattoo shops face
Tattoo studios are a strange kind of local business. Your service is high-consideration and permanent, your clients research obsessively, and your competition is fierce and hyper-local. That creates a very specific set of pain points:
- Instagram is not a discovery engine anymore. You may have 12,000 followers, but the algorithm shows your flash sheets to people who already know you. New clients in your city rarely find you there first — they find you on Google, on maps, and in directories.
- You compete against home artists and pop-ups. Unlicensed kitchen-table artists undercut your pricing. The way you win is trust signals: reviews, citations, a real address, and a professional web presence that says \"this is a legitimate studio.\"
- Booking is leaky. A DM asking \"how much for a half sleeve?\" goes unanswered for six hours and the person books elsewhere. Consults get scheduled and never show. There is no system, just whoever happens to be at the front desk.
- You have no time to do SEO. You are tattooing eight hours a day. Nobody in the shop wants to build directory citations or chase down backlinks, and agencies quote $1,500 to $3,000 a month for work you cannot even see.

Why consistency beats volume of ad spend
A common mistake is pouring money into ads while your business listings say three different phone numbers and two old addresses from when you moved studios. Google notices that inconsistency and demotes you. Build the trust signals that beat home artists and pop-ups
The single biggest thing standing between a licensed studio and the flood of kitchen-table artists undercutting it on price is credibility. A prospect deciding where to get permanent artwork is not just comparing portfolios — they are subconsciously asking \"is this place real, clean, and safe?\" Every trust signal you stack answers that question before they even walk in, and it is a core part of serious tattoo shop marketing.
